Transaction ddc8c15642a7a5c35a73f5ea75954fd802107c3a66256dda93434ec56a48943c
1 Input
1 Output
-
ddc8c15642a7a5c35a73f5ea75954fd802107c3a66256dda93434ec56a48943c:0
- value
- 407850
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c7d80a27f121a08759f9e1b1e2c55e88d0020a7e OP_EQUAL
- address
- 3KuhCRAxiLhgSyRkQ65UnzuwzvFxhFYJZx